What you will do:
Deliver geochemistry and hydrochemistry services to mining projects within the geoscience group.
Plan and coordinate field programs, laboratory analysis, and regulatory liaison and reporting.
Lead, mentor, and provide technical direction to geochemistry staff and programs.
Manage data collection, interpretation, conceptual site model development, and geochemical modelling.
Apply industry-standard modelling tools (e.g. PHREEQC, Geochemist’s Workbench, GoldSim, SEEP/W); Python skills advantageous.
Prepare high-quality technical reports and integrate geochemical inputs into multidisciplinary studies.
Manage projects and client relationships, including presentations, deliverables, and commercial outcomes.
Support business development, cross-business collaboration, and maintain awareness of current ARD/ML practices.
What You Bring
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in geology, chemistry, or environmental engineering from a recognised institution.
Minimum 8 years of relevant professional experience (or equivalent combination of education and experience).
Strong experience in geochemical characterisation, ARD/ML assessment, water quality modelling, and remediation programs.
Working knowledge of mine waste management and discharge water quality legislation and guidelines.
Additional experience in related disciplines (e.g. soil science, hydrology, hydrogeology) advantageous.
Excellent written and verbal English communication, with proven technical report-writing capability.
Sound project management, contract administration, and interpersonal skills.
Availability to travel within Australia and internationally.
